Product Description

It's hard to imagine a more knowledgeable and inspiring guide to the vibrant world of Thai street food than internationally renowned chef and Thai food expert David Thompson. Join him on a whirlwind tour of the curry shops and stir-fry stalls of Thailand: afloat on the canals of Bangkok, on the streets and in the markets - then try your hand at cooking the fast, fresh and irresistible food that sustains a nation. With Earl Carter's photo essays of Thai street life and exquisite food photography, "Thai Street Food" so effectively captures the atmosphere of Thailand's streets and markets it's as if you were there. The structure follows the sweep of time as day slips into night, and follows the key times when the Thai people flock onto the streets to eat their food - from Kanom jin Noodles with Fish and Wild Ginger Sauce at noon to delicious Sweet Roast Pork in the late evening. Full of passion and flavour, "Thai Street Food" is a mixture of wonderful atmospheric street photography and simply delicious recipes. Epic and comprehensive in its scope, this is a landmark publication from the westerns world's leading authority on Thai food.

About the Author

Widely acclaimed as the western world's authority on Thai food, David Thompson is one of Australia's foremost chefs, restaurateurs and food writers. He is also an eloquent ambassador for Thai culture. Through his previous book Thai Food, and his acclaimed restaurants in Sydney and London, he has increased the awareness and appreciation of authentic Thai cooking worldwide.

David Thompson (chef)

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

David Thompson is an Australian chef, restaurateur and cookery writer, known for his skill and expertise in Thai cuisine.

He made his name at Darley Street Thai in Sydney, opened on his return from several years living and working in Bangkok. He used to run Sailors Thai (opened 1995) in that city, and the Michelin starred [1] Nahm (opened 2001) in London's Halkin Hotel - the first Thai restaurant to gain this award.

Thompson has also written a book. Aharn Thai or Thai Food is published by Pavilion Books and is a comprehensive account of Thai Cuisine, covering its history and role in society, as well as numerous recipes and menus.

His latest book is called "Thai Street Food" and it is a collection of his favourite 100 recipes of the street. A more comprehensive collection is to follow.
